5 Tips about createssh You Can Use Today
5 Tips about createssh You Can Use Today
Blog Article
Now you are able to SSH into your server using ssh myserver. You not need to enter a port and username when you SSH into your private server.
Open up your ~/.ssh/config file, then modify the file to consist of the following strains. Should your SSH vital file has another identify or path than the instance code, modify the filename or path to match your latest set up.
The final bit of the puzzle is taking care of passwords. It will get pretty tedious moving into a password each time you initialize an SSH connection. To get around this, we can easily utilize the password administration software package that includes macOS and a variety of Linux distributions.
After completing this phase, you’ve correctly transitioned your SSH daemon to only respond to SSH keys.
If you were able to login for your account applying SSH and not using a password, you might have efficiently configured SSH critical-based authentication for your account. Even so, your password-primarily based authentication mechanism remains to be Energetic, that means that your server is still subjected to brute-pressure attacks.
Ahead of completing the techniques On this section, Guantee that you both have SSH key-based mostly authentication configured for the root account on this server, or ideally, that you have SSH critical-primarily based authentication configured for an account on this server with sudo obtain.
That's it your keys are created, saved, and prepared to be used. You will notice you've got two data files in your ".ssh" folder: "id_rsa" without having file extension and "id_rsa.pub." The latter is The real key you add to servers to authenticate even though the former is the non-public critical that You do not share with Some others.
If you don't already have an SSH critical, you should create a brand new SSH vital to use for authentication. For anyone who is Not sure irrespective of whether you already have an SSH key, you could check for existing keys. To learn more, see Examining for current SSH keys.
When you are prompted to "Enter a file during which to avoid wasting The main element," push Enter to simply accept the default file place.
All over again, to make numerous keys for various sites just tag on a little something like "_github" to the end of your filename.
Insert your SSH non-public essential towards the ssh-agent and retail outlet your passphrase inside the keychain. Should you created your essential with a special title, or If you're incorporating an existing essential which includes a special identify, replace id_ed25519
On this page, you've learned tips on how to make SSH vital pairs utilizing ssh-keygen. SSH keys have various positive aspects above passwords:
A much better Answer is to automate incorporating keys, keep passwords, and createssh to specify which vital to work with when accessing specific servers.
Secure shell (SSH) is the encrypted protocol utilized to log in to consumer accounts on remote Linux or Unix-like computers. Ordinarily these types of consumer accounts are secured applying passwords. Any time you log in into a remote Laptop or computer, it's essential to give the user identify and password for that account you might be logging in to.